Description

There is a telephone pole and power line at 217 Townsend Ave in the Park that is only used Dec-Jan for power to the Christmas Tree. The rest of the year we have to look at this pole and dangling power line which now has graffiti on it. It appears that the state will be milling and paving Townsend soon... is there a way to bury this line under the road while the street is already being dug up? This would allow the city to have power to light up the tree without disrupting the beauty of the park.
